Hey guys, i just bought me a really nice 07 525, it came with all four HID and leds on the license plate, but i got error codes and parking light malfunction codes, even tho they work good, i tried searching around but no luck.. any suggestions? Thanks

It depends on which type of LEDs and HIDs you have installed. Some of the older versions will throw codes, the owners either lived with them or had the car coded to not throw those codes. From my understanding the car uses all 12v components and LEDs and HIDs use less voltage, therefore if they do not have a resistor or ballast, then the car thinks the bulbs are blown.
